Wifi worked well, but bandwidth was not very high (~4mbps). Not a complaint - it was fine for smartphone or laptop internet browsing, but if you plan to stream some high-definition video, it might not suffice. DVD player worked fine, but is DVD-only, not Blu-Ray (again not a complaint, just a note if you bring your own movies).
Location worked well - only 10 minutes from Maxwell Falls hiking, and 25 from Three Sisters. About 20 minutes into Evergreen. But do note that there is a bit of a steep and windy drive in and out.
Driving tip to future guests. Once the road turns from paved to dirt, it can get steep and slippery. My Mazda CX-5 did not shift correctly by itself. So I would switch to manual-shifting as soon as I hit the dirt road, and used 1st and 2nd gear only. That worked perfectly for me. Even on a rainy day, with tires-that-should-be-replaced-soon, I was able to make it up the hills fine. So it may sound daunting, but it should certainly be do-able for everyone, though I can't speak for ice/snow conditions.
